Description
A riverside home to Native Americans. A prosperous colonial port town inhabited by our nation's founding fathers. A community torn apart by Civil War. For centuries, the City of Fredericksburg, Virginia has stood the test of time to become one of America's preeminent historic communities. Written for residents, visitors, and scholars alike, this guide includes some of the area's most notable historic places. Using the most up-to-date research and newly discovered facts, historians with the Historic Fredericksburg Foundation, Inc., and other local organizations have come together to craft narratives on 39 of the region's historically significant landmarks, neighborhoods, and cultural landscapes. Endorsed by the City of Fredericksburg, this full-color guide also contains a pull-out map, modern and historic photographs, and a timeline highlighting key moments and events that shaped this city's history. This is a must-have book for anyone interested in the history, architecture, and archaeology of the Fredericksburg area.
